موضوع مهم شد. تاریخ : شنبه - 26 اسفند 1391 هجری خورشیدی
سلام
جلو جلو ماراتن برنامه نویسی 92 رو راه انداختم تا بچه ها کد زدن رو شروع کنن. این هم زبان هایی که این ماراتن پشتیبانی می کنه!
خب تقریبا با هر زبانی! میشه برنامه نویسی کرد!
شما باید کدتون رو اول ببرید توی سایت pastebin.ubuntu.com و از قسمت syntax زبان مورد نظرتون رو انتخاب کنید و بعد Paste رو بزنید.
مثال hello world برای سی پلاس پلاس : Ubuntu Pastebin (در ضمن بابت define الکیم عذر می خوام، میخواستم کد طولانی شه!!!)
خب حالا چجوری سوال ها رو بنویسیم؟
[HR][/HR][HR][/HR]
محدودیت زمان : 2 ثانیه، محدودیت حافظه : 256 مگابایت
سوال 1 - عدد آیریسکی
به عدد اولی که هیچ کدوم از ارقامش تکراری نباشن، عدد آیریسکی می گیم. بگید از 1 تا عدد وارد شده ی n چند عدد آیریسکی وجود داره؟
نوع ورودی
n که بین 1 تا 10 به توان 5 است.
نوع خروجی
تعداد اعداد آیریسکی از 1 تا n.
مثال ورودی و خروجی
1
2
توضیحات
[HR][/HR][HR][/HR]
کسی که سوال رو طرح کرده باید تائید کنه که آیا درست حل شده یا نه، برای اینکه طراح بتونه از زبان های مختلف سر در بیاره و تست کیس های مختلف رو بده و امتحان کنه، می تونه از سایت Ideone.com | Online IDE & Debugging Tool >> C/C++, Java, PHP, Python, Perl and 40+ compilers and interpreters استفاده کنه. که توش تست ورودی هم داره.
سلام
جلو جلو ماراتن برنامه نویسی 92 رو راه انداختم تا بچه ها کد زدن رو شروع کنن. این هم زبان هایی که این ماراتن پشتیبانی می کنه!
Ada - Assembler - AWK - C - C# - C++ - C99 strict - CLIPS - Clojure - COBOL - Common - Lisp (clisp)- D(dmd) - Erlang - F# - Factor - Falcon - Fortran - GoGroovy - Haskell - Icon - Intercal - Java - Java7 - JavaScript (rhino) - JavaScript (spidermonkey) - Lua - Nemerle - Nice - Nimrod - Node.js - Objective-C - Ocaml - Oz - PARI/GP - Pascal (fpc) - Pascal (gpc) - Perl - Perl 6 - PHP - Pike - Prolog (swi) - Python - Python 3 - R - Ruby - Scala - Scheme (guile) - Smalltalk - SQL - TclText - VB.NET - Whitespace
خب تقریبا با هر زبانی! میشه برنامه نویسی کرد!
شما باید کدتون رو اول ببرید توی سایت pastebin.ubuntu.com و از قسمت syntax زبان مورد نظرتون رو انتخاب کنید و بعد Paste رو بزنید.
مثال hello world برای سی پلاس پلاس : Ubuntu Pastebin (در ضمن بابت define الکیم عذر می خوام، میخواستم کد طولانی شه!!!)
خب حالا چجوری سوال ها رو بنویسیم؟
محدودیت زمان : {محدودیت زمان}، محدودیت حافظه : {محدودیت حافظه}
سوال {شماره ی سوال} - {اسم سوال}
{متن سوال}
نوع ورودی
{نوع ورودی}
نوع خروجی
{نوع خروجی}
مثال ورودی و خروجی
{مثال ورودی}
{مثال خروجی}
توضیحات
{توضیحات}
سوال {شماره ی سوال} - {اسم سوال}
{متن سوال}
نوع ورودی
{نوع ورودی}
نوع خروجی
{نوع خروجی}
مثال ورودی و خروجی
{مثال ورودی}
{مثال خروجی}
توضیحات
{توضیحات}
محدودیت زمان : 2 ثانیه، محدودیت حافظه : 256 مگابایت
سوال 1 - عدد آیریسکی
به عدد اولی که هیچ کدوم از ارقامش تکراری نباشن، عدد آیریسکی می گیم. بگید از 1 تا عدد وارد شده ی n چند عدد آیریسکی وجود داره؟
نوع ورودی
n که بین 1 تا 10 به توان 5 است.
نوع خروجی
تعداد اعداد آیریسکی از 1 تا n.
مثال ورودی و خروجی
1
کد
INPUT:
10
کد
OUTPUT:
4
کد
INPUT:
13
کد
OUTPUT:
5
- این سوال همینطوری مندرآوردی بود. بعدیا رو اینطوری نمیدم!
- هر کسی هر سوالی میده جوابش رو هم بدونه لطفا!
- سوال رو از سایت های برنامه نویسی در نیارید! خودتون طرح کنید!
- امیدوارم استقبال بشه!
[HR][/HR][HR][/HR]
کسی که سوال رو طرح کرده باید تائید کنه که آیا درست حل شده یا نه، برای اینکه طراح بتونه از زبان های مختلف سر در بیاره و تست کیس های مختلف رو بده و امتحان کنه، می تونه از سایت Ideone.com | Online IDE & Debugging Tool >> C/C++, Java, PHP, Python, Perl and 40+ compilers and interpreters استفاده کنه. که توش تست ورودی هم داره.
آخرین ویرایش توسط مدیر